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ade (DPIIT) has launched a regulatory compliances portal to minimise compliances burden for business and citizens, which have an adverse impact on time and cost of businesses.
This will be assessed by concerned Government authorities and suitable action would be undertaken to minimize the regulatory compliance burden. A systematic exercise across Central Ministries/Departments and States/UTs is being undertaken by DPIIT.
The objective of this portal is to act as a bridge between citizens, industries and the Government in order to minimize burdensome compliances. It will also act as a first-of-its-kind central online repository of all Central and State-level compliances.
Performance of activities on this portal would be closely reviewed by the senior Government officers. Cabinet Secretary would have real-time comprehensive view of all compliances and status of all requests raised across Central Ministries/Departments and States/UTs. Customized reports of action taken by each Ministry/Department and State/UT also get generated for monitoring and evaluation.
